Follow up to my 11/22/2001 review.
The management company of Whitney Carriage Park has changed recently from Vam Emden Corp to Princeton Properties.
Almost immediately with the change in managment the quality of living here has taken a turn for the worse. Although Princeton Prop has made some improvements to the property they are no consolation for the change in management. The newly painted walls in the long hallways are dark and dreary. Although the new carpeting looks nice, they wont last long since they are no longer vacummed frequently or properly.
This complex had, at one point, at least 5-7 full time (friendly) employees who meticulously maintained the property. It was very clean and nicely landscaped. The property is now maintained by contractors who really take no care in the property.
Since the change in management you will see the following from day to day: Trash in the parking lot, stairwells and common areas. Residents working on cars in the parking lots, drug deals, and loitering. New tenants located throughout the complex playing loud music, slamming doors, lots of noise(during the day and late night) in the halls and propery, loud and junky cars, and lazy security that tend to block acess to parking with their vehicles and hang around more than anything else.
I am paying about $900/Mo for a 2BR 2Full Bath appt and I know that others looking to rent here have been asked to pay at least $1,200/mo.
This is very disappointing to see and I will be leaving soon. Whitney Carraige Park was a very nice place to live, but that has now changed. I am affraid it is in a downward spiral.
